  2. Vor einem Tag · Charles II of Spain [a] (6 November 1661 – 1 November 1700) was King of Spain from 1665 to 1700. The last monarch from the House of Habsburg, which had ruled Spain since 1516, neither of his marriages produced children, and he died without a direct heir.   3. Vor 3 Tagen · Der ab 1878 entstandene Rassenantisemitismus führte als Staatsideologie in der Zeit des Nationalsozialismus zum Holocaust (1941–1945). In der Geschichte des Antisemitismus seit 1945 trat staatliche Judenverfolgung zurück, doch viele judenfeindliche Stereotype und Vorurteilsstrukturen blieben virulent und wurden an die neue Lage angepasst.

Vor 2 Tagen · On 23 August 1939 the Soviet Union signed a non-aggression pact with Germany which included a secret protocol that divided Eastern Europe into German and Soviet "spheres of influence", anticipating potential "territorial and political rearrangements" of these countries. [2] Germany invaded Poland on 1 September 1939, starting World War II.
